Atomic Resolution Cryo-EM Structure of B-galactosidase We report methods to account for radiation damage and local changes in defocus and image drift, enabling visualization of atomic resolution features in a cryo-EM density map of inhibitor-bound b-galactosidase, and measuring of local flexibility of the bound inhibitor using constrained molecular dynamics simulations. Structure, 26(6), 2018.
